Student Generated Content

I took a foray into student created content last year, and  I think I was pretty successful.  I had students create their own wiki SQL-Functions.  I had them take the SQL functions that they were learning and put the content into a usable format. They continued to use it throughout the semester as a reference.

This term I was going back to see how the site was doing.  I noticed that it continued to rack up hits over the summer, which means that the general public has been using the site.  I told those students (they’re now seniors) and they were excited that they actually created something useful.  I’m going to have the current juniors go back into the site and do some clean up and add some new content.
